The Karnataka Examinations Authority is likely to release the KCET 2026 provisional answer key soon, which will be an important update for students who recently appeared for the exam. Once it’s out, candidates will be able to check and download the subject-wise answer key from the official website.
For many students, this is the moment where things start to feel a bit clearer. The answer key helps you get a rough idea of your score even before the results are officially announced. By matching your responses with the official answers, you can estimate how you’ve performed and what to expect next.
Along with the answer key, KEA will also open a window to raise objections. So, if you notice any answer that doesn’t seem right, you’ll have a chance to challenge it. Just make sure you have proper proof or a valid reference while submitting your objection—this increases the chances of it being considered.
KCET is a major entrance exam for students aiming for engineering, pharmacy, agriculture, and other professional courses in Karnataka. Because of the high competition, even small differences in marks can matter, which is why checking the answer key carefully becomes so important.
Students are advised to keep checking the official website for updates, as the answer key can be released anytime. Once available, take your time to go through it properly instead of rushing. It can help you not only estimate your score but also decide whether you want to raise any objections.
After reviewing all the objections, KEA will release the final answer key, which will be used to prepare the results. No changes will be made after that stage, so this is your only chance to report any discrepancies.
